What to do if pregnant women have pharyngitis and cough

What to do if pregnant women have pharyngitis and cough

Many people will experience symptoms such as pharyngitis and coughing. Maybe your throat was fine yesterday but you find it uncomfortable today. Ordinary people can relieve the discomfort by taking some anti-inflammatory drugs and cough medicines. So what should pregnant women do if they have a cough and pharyngitis? Because pregnant women cannot take medicines indiscriminately, as medicines will have side effects that will have adverse effects on the fetus.

1. Stewed pears with rock sugar: Peel the fresh pears, split them in half and remove the cores. Add appropriate amount of rock sugar and steam them in a pot until soft.

2. Bake oranges: Use chopsticks to make a hole in the center of the bottom of the orange, stuff some salt in it, wrap it with aluminum foil, and bake it in the oven for 15-20 minutes. After taking it out, peel the orange peel and eat it while it is hot. Or you can dry the orange peel into dried tangerine peel, add water to make tea, and drink it in big gulps. It has amazing effects.

3. Stewed pear with Fritillaria cirrhosa: Use peeled and cored fresh pears, add 2 grams of Fritillaria cirrhosa powder, steam in a pot until soft, and eat while hot.
